Snoqualmie Valley Trail is a 9.3-mile out-and-back in Cedar River Municipal Watershed near Cedar Falls, WA. It climbs 718 ft, with sections as steep as 33% grade, and is mostly gravel. It scores 10/100 on the Ambleway Wildness scale: paved and peopled.
